Answer:

x = 8

Explanation:

Two tangent segments to a circle from the same external point are congruent, thus

WP = WQ , that is

3x - 6 = x + 10 ( subtract x from both sides )

2x - 6 = 10 ( add 6 to both sides )

2x = 16 ( divide both sides by 2 )

x = 8
